The district’s Student Roundtable reported progress on a student-organized career fair and on a planned mental-health week.
Hamnan Faisadeen, president of the Student Roundtable, told the board the two-year initiative to host a districtwide career fair is scheduled for April 25 with two shifts (9–11 a.m. and 1–3 p.m.) and that last year’s event attracted roughly 500 students and more than 40 professions. Faisadeen said student committees have finalized a physical layout, registration and bussing plans, marketing efforts (posters and a video), and volunteer recruitment; he said 10 volunteers were confirmed with 10 more pending and asked the board and community to sign an emailed Google form to volunteer or offer internships.
Student Roundtable also reported on preparations for a planned mental-health week that would culminate in a field day, and the group announced new officers for next year, with Sohan Patelu named president-elect.
Board response and offers of help: Trustees and staff commended the student organizers. Trustee Weems and others offered community college and university connections for mental-health resources; President Williams and other trustees suggested keeping lines open for student voice in policy discussions and explored opportunities to include student input at board retreats.
Ending: Students said they will send the volunteer sign-up to the district listserv and proceed with event preparations; trustees offered logistics and resource support as requested.
